• Im a longtime WordPress fan and have hosted my blog through a hosting company in Seattle for 3 years now. This past week Ive grown tired of thier ignorance and have gone to a new host. What Im trying to do is import my blog from my old site and domain to my new site and new domain. I tried upload my saved SQL database and I even tried FTPing every file (which ended up going back to my old site)…

    so my question is…how can I take my wordpress from my old site and put it in my new site? Thats posts and comments. Im not really concenred about the pictures, Ill put them in myself if I have to

  • Uploading your local copy of your blogs MySQL to your new hosts SQL server, and updating your wp-config.php file, should have put you on the road.

    Don’t forget that unless you’ve transferred your domain as well, you’ll have to change your blogs address and wordpress address in your database. I think this is where your problem lies.
